Output 15753017850ec067c323f0ba88f038b27db14c7a6b883896e02d4dd78dd71f4a:1

value
22618900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c7af9083774c5bc803a4e4b034cadba6f405ac1 OP_EQUAL
address
37ConMPBWb8DtETyftcYUmU5zW73u5rmTy
transaction
15753017850ec067c323f0ba88f038b27db14c7a6b883896e02d4dd78dd71f4a
spent
true